KITS

The Wings West Kits are typically made of polyurathane, the Racing Beat kit I think is fibreglass (I have the front chin and it is anyway). There are pro's and con's with both provided the Fiberglass is "hand laid" design. I perfer the Poly kits as they fit nicer generally and can take a rock without cracking.
